HoosierPal Posted March 30, 2022 Author Share Posted March 30, 2022 Seven minutes of Billiken Talk. Rammer says Perkin's injury was a torn ACL, MCL and bone fractures. If he can be back to 100% by Conference, that may be the goal. It may take Perkins 18 months to fully recover. He will need to gain confidence in his leg. Temper expectations. Play Great Late - Perkins' legacy. Letting Perkins work his way back into game shape will allow some of the new players to get minutes in the OOC. The Bills are in on X Pinson and a big Euro. There is still a lot of roster movement that will happen over the next two months. Unsure on what Nesbitt will do.
